Your beverage needs to be water or juice or milk. When you drink a big soft drink you are introducing a lot of empty calories to your day. A sole helping of soda is typically thought to be eight ounces. Those eight ounces usually are at least 100 calories and about ten tablespoons of sugar. Most fast food soft drink sizes begin at twenty ounces. Thirty ounces, however, is considerably more common. This means that your drink alone will put a large number of ounces of sugar into your body as well as several thousand empty calories. Water, fruit juice and milk, however, are better choices.

The ingredients needed to prepare Harusame Bean Noodles and Crab Miso (Innards) Stew:
  1. Get 40 grams Cellophane noodles
  2. Get 50 grams Crab "miso" (innards)
  3. Get 100 grams Crab meat
  4. Use 1 Egg
  5. Provide 1 stalk Green onions or scallions
  6. Provide 600 ml Water
  7. Prepare 1 tbsp Chicken soup powder
  8. You need 1 Salt
  9. You need 1 Pepper
  10. Provide 1 tbsp ◎Katakuriko or corn starch
  11. You need 1 tbsp ◎Water
Instructions to make Harusame Bean Noodles and Crab Miso (Innards) Stew:
  1. Soak the bean noodles in water according to the instructions and cut into easy-to-eat lengths. Mince the green onions. Combine the ◎ ingredients.
  2. In a pot, bring water to the boil, and add the chicken powder and crab miso. Add the crab meat and noodles and season with salt and pepper. Continue cooking for 5-6 minutes.
  3. Gradually add the katakuriko slurry from Step 1, a little at a time, stirring often. Drop in an egg, and lightly scramble. Turn off the heat once the egg is half cooked. Add the minced green onion and you are done!
  4. This time I used crab miso from a can.
  5. Crab meat was used for color. You should be able to find it in the sashimi section of your supermarket.
